A medley of hibiscus flowers.

One summer afternoon, I noticed that several hibiscus shrubs in my yard were in full bloom. The brilliant hues of the orange, red, and pink flowers–combined with the warm, and somewhat humid California day–brought back fond memories of a relaxing trip I had taken to Hawaii some years ago. Inspired to capture the nostalgia of the tropics that these hibiscus were imparting, I gathered various cuttings of the flowers, leaves and some fronds from a palm plant (for subtle accents), and arranged them on a table for a still-life photograph.
